### Account recovery — Glimmer admin dashboard

Hey, quick note for contractors: if you get locked out while testing the new dark-mode toggles in Glimmer, don't file a ticket — use self-recovery. Dark-mode prefs live per-account, so a reset wipes them (sorry). The recovery flow asks three questions, then a passphrase prompt. The passphrase for the shared test account is just below.

unlock words, yahaf-badup: eliath-briwyn-zorys-novix

Handover note — Divestment of the Tarnhill unit

Welcome aboard, Priya. Quick rundown before you take the reins from me on the Tarnhill sale. Diligence with the buyer, Coreline Partners, wraps end of month; the data room is tidy but the IP schedules still need a second pass. Legal sits with Dom Askey, who's responsive. Keep the unit leads calm — rumours are swirling in the Felbrook office. One last thing you should read before your first steering call.

board note of yageg-yadug: The northern region missed its Framir quota by 13.1 percent last quarter. Lamathek Freight plans to raise the Quenael list price by 30.2 percent in March. The pricing group signed off on a budget of $133.5 million for Project Novok. The renewal with Gilethek Foods closes at $60.0 million a year, 2.7 percent above the last contract.

Subject: Cut-over complete — Ferngate cache fix

Cut-over to the patched Ferngate edge cache finished at 02:10. Root cause of the stale-cache bug: TTL override ignored after failover, per the postmortem. New invalidation path is live; old nodes drained. Watch hit-ratio alerts overnight. The production cache settings now running, for your reference during on-call, are as follows.

deployment values, yagef-yawip:
ELIOX_PIN=5303
ELIOX_METRICS_HOST=metrics.eliox.paliqworks.corp
ELIOX_LOG_LEVEL=error
ELIOX_TENANT=praiel

Meeting notes — transport briefing, 14 May

Discussed the crate of survey instruments bound for the Pellham ridge site. Theodolites calibrated Tuesday; crate sealed and weatherproofed. Coordinator to schedule a morning run to avoid the gravel road after rain. Driver carries the calibration certificates, not the site office. Hand-over instruction for the courier follows below.

handover note for yawig-tagug: the ralael eliion courier leaves the ulaax frair olidor ledger at gate 3456 under passcode 367212